RS Elite chosen for first Hospital Sailing Race in Genoa

by Alasdair McLeod 12 Sep 2019 20:49 AEST 21 September 2019
Luna Grigia and Lunetta © Paolo Pasquini

The RS Elite has been chosen for the first Hospital Sailing Race in Genoa, Italy, to be held on 21 September 2019 as part of the annual Millevele regatta. This new event is a sailing challenge between the two principal hospitals in Genoa, the Galliera Hospital, a major general hospital, and the G. Gaslini Institute, a leading children's hospital.

The boats used will be the two Italian RS Elites, Lunetta RS Elite 12 and Luna Grigia RS Elite 45 and the event is being organised by Paolo Pasquini, a doctor from the Galliera Hospital who has done an enormous amount of work to establish the RS Elite in Italy.

In what is hoped to become an annual event in its own right the boats will be crewed by doctors from the two hospitals who will be raising money for scientific research in their respective institutions. The idea was conceived by a group of friends and colleagues who are all sailing enthusiasts. They have been inspired to create a competition between two institutions from the UK's Oxford and Cambridge Boat race but implemented as a sailing match rather than a rowing race.

Using the RS Elite which is a strict one-design they will be able to compete on equal terms, so close racing is to be expected. Prior to race day the boats are being displayed in their respective hospitals, giving visibility to sponsors, hospital management, press offices and the general public.
